The author Fritjof Capra,of Tao of Physics:An Exploration of the parallels between modern physics and Eastern mysticism,was a lecturer in Physics Dept in University of Berkeley,published the book in 1975. He got attracted to the puzzling aspects of Zen(school of Buddhism which asserts that enlightenment can be realized and attained by meditation,intuition and self-contemplation rather than through faith and devotion)that reminded him of the puzzles in Quantum Theory. For your information,David Bohm(quantum physicist of Jewish origin) came up with a "hidden-variable" theory which is technically the same as QT but gives a different interpretation of reality. He was a "kind" of a follower of Jiddu Krishnamurthy. In one meeting Einstein said that David Bohm was his successor! But Bohm also makes a logical mistake when he tries to explain the whole and the parts through "hologram" example. In a book called "Ending of Time",you can find the dialogues between Jiddu and Bohm.
